How to Extract Tar Files in Linux

Extract files from TAR archives with and without compression (GZip).

Steps

  1. How.com.vn English: Step 1 Open the terminal.
  2. How.com.vn English: Step 2 Type tar.
  3. How.com.vn English: Step 3 Type a space.
  4. How.com.vn English: Step 4 Type -x.
  5. How.com.vn English: Step 5 If the tar file is also compressed with gzip (.tar.gz or .tgz extension), type z.
  6. How.com.vn English: Step 6 Type f.
  7. How.com.vn English: Step 7 Type a space.
  8. How.com.vn English: Step 8 Type the name of the file that you wish to extract.
  9. How.com.vn English: Step 9 Press enter.

  • Question
    When I try to extract the Tar file I get the message, "No such file or directory." What does this mean?
    How.com.vn English: Community Answer
    Community Answer
    You're probably referencing the file incorrectly. Check the location that the terminal is open in, and the relevancy of the file's location to it.

  • Question
    What if the file is in my Home directory?
    How.com.vn English: Living Concrete
    Living Concrete
    Top Answerer
    It does not matter where the file is located. As long as you change your terminal's working directory to the directory that contains the TAR file, the extraction will work just fine.
